Watertown, Ny vs Chamical Climate & Distance Between

Argentina flag
  • The distance between Watertown, Ny, Usa and Chamical, Argentina is approximately 8,328 km or 5,175 mi.
  • To reach Watertown, Ny in this distance one would set out from Chamical bearing 352.8° or N and follow the great circles arc to approach Watertown, Ny bearing 351.3° or N .
  • Watertown, Ny has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b) whereas Chamical has a subtropical hot steppe climate (BSh).
  • Watertown, Ny is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ome whereas Chamical is in or near the subtropical thorn woodland biome.
  • The annual mean temperature is 12.4 °C (22.3°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 14.4 °C (25.9°F) more in Watertown, Ny. The continentality subtype is truly continental as opposed to truly oceanic.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 590.3 mm (23.2 in) more which is equivalent to 590.3 l/m² (14.49 US gal/ft²) or 5,903,000 l/ha (631,070 US gal/ac) more. About 2 1/3 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 12.9° lower in Watertown, Ny than in Chamical.
